Folder Watch

If Folder Watch is selected in the Source Type field dropdown, the Source Properties window will resemble the following:

 

ImportFolderWatchSourceDetails

 

Use this function to import folders with multiple documents instead of importing one document at a time.

Important: Folders with multiple documents must be set up before performing this function.

 

1.In the Name field, enter the name of the Folder Watch import.

2.In the Source Type field, verify that Folder Watch displays. If it does not, use the field dropdown to select it.

3.If sub folders should be included in the search, click the Also Search Sub Folders check box.

4.In the Folder field, click the ellipsis (Ellipsisicon-mh) to identify the folder.
 
A dialog box similar to the following displays:
 
ImportFolderwatchSourcePropertiesFolderWatchFolderfield-mh
 

5.Click OK.

6.To populate Index Values, click the Include Index Values check box.

7.In the Category field, keep the All Document Types default or use the field dropdown to select a category.

8.In the Document Type field, use the field dropdown to select the appropriate document type.
